The HALO KNIGHT T102 Pro features a disc rear brake, a significant advantage for riders seeking reliable stopping power. Disc brakes utilize a rotor and caliper system that offers consistent performance regardless of weather conditions or terrain. For the T102 Pro, the braking distance is approximately 4 meters from a speed of 25 km/h, demonstrating effective stopping ability that can be particularly beneficial in urban settings where quick stops may be necessary.
When comparing the T102 Pro to other electric scooters in its class, many models still rely on drum or foot brakes, which can fade in performance under heavy use or in wet conditions. While some scooters offer hybrid brake systems, the T102 Pro’s dedicated disc brake system typically provides superior modulation and responsiveness. This is especially critical for commuters and city riders who often navigate through traffic and require assurance that their brakes will perform reliably when needed.
